※ 설계, 구현은 돈 문제 : 비싸고 안 좋은 소프트웨어는 있지만 싸고 좋은 소프트웨어는 없다.
단일키로 암호화 할 수 없는 이유 : 서로 키 값을 전달할 방법이 없다...
RSA
2000년 이후 특허가 파기 되었다. -> 관련 없는 문서가 RSA과 관련되었다는 이유로 파기됨.
Encryption(공개키)과 Decryption(비공개키) 키가 다르다. NP 문제.
EC(Ecliptic Curve) : Java, C# 높은 버젼 지원, 타원과 곡선에 대한 미분 값.
사용자가 사용하는 패턴에 의해서 키 값(비밀번호일 경우, 사용자의 머리에 의존)을 분석해서 단일키(SEED)를 통해 RSA공개키를 알아낸다.
->해결책 : OTP에 의한 timeout을 정한다.
'컴퓨터 공부 > Network and System security' 카테고리의 다른 글
[6월 25일 2교시] 비대칭키 알고리즘 2(RSA) (0) | 2009.06.25 |
---|---|
[6월 25일 1교시] 비대칭키 알고리즘 1 (0) | 2009.06.25 |
[6월 24일 2교시] DES, AES (0) | 2009.06.24 |
[6월 24일 1교시] binary 데이터 padding 및 ECB (0) | 2009.06.24 |
[6월 23일 2교시] (0) | 2009.06.23 |